雷速体育官网API获取指南,从零到精通雷速体育官网API获取
本文目录导读:
在当今体育数据分析日益普及的背景下,API(应用程序编程接口)已经成为 sports analytics 和数据获取的重要工具,雷速体育官网作为专业的体育数据服务提供商,为用户提供了丰富的 API 服务,让用户能够轻松获取高质量的体育数据,本文将详细介绍如何通过雷速体育官网获取 API 密钥,以及如何利用这些 API 进行数据获取和分析。
什么是 API?
API(应用程序编程接口)是一种技术标准,允许不同软件系统之间进行通信和数据交换,通过 API,开发者可以访问其他系统的功能和数据,而无需深入了解其内部实现,在体育领域,API 成为数据分析师和研究人员获取体育数据的便捷方式。
雷速体育官网的 API 提供了丰富的体育数据服务,涵盖球员数据、比赛数据、联赛数据、统计信息等,用户可以通过 API 调用这些数据,用于数据分析、研究、开发等场景。
如何获取雷速体育官网的 API 密钥?
要使用雷速体育官网的 API,首先需要获取 API 密钥,API 密钥是连接用户与 API 服务的核心凭证,没有它,用户无法调用 API 获取数据。
注册账号
访问雷速体育官网官网,点击“注册”按钮,填写必要的个人信息,如邮箱、密码等,填写信息后,点击“注册”按钮,完成账号注册。
获取 API 密钥
注册成功后,登录账号,登录页面通常会显示一个“API 密钥”字段,点击该字段,可以下载 API 密钥文件,密钥文件通常以 .txt 格式保存,包含一个长字符串,通常以“API_KEY”开头。
生成 API 密钥
有些用户可能需要生成新的 API 密钥,在登录页面,找到“生成 API 密钥”按钮,点击后,系统会自动生成一个新的密钥字符串,将新密钥保存到安全的地方,避免泄露。
下载 API 密钥代码
有些 API 提供者会将 API 密钥代码直接提供给用户,在雷速体育官网,登录后,通常会看到一个“API 密钥”字段,点击该字段,可以下载密钥代码,将代码保存到本地电脑,方便后续使用。
如何使用雷速体育官网的 API 获取数据?
获取 API 密钥后,就可以开始使用 API 获取数据了,以下是一个基本的 API 使用流程。
确定 API 路径
在雷速体育官网,API 路径通常以“v1/”开头,后面跟着具体的数据类型,获取球员数据的 API 路径可能是“v1/players/”。
构造 API 请求
使用 HTTP 请求库(如 requests 库)构造 API 请求,请求头需要包含“Authorization”头,值为“Basic”加上 API 密钥,请求体可以根据需要设置为空,或者传递一些参数,如球员ID、时间范围等。
发送 API 请求
通过 HTTP 请求库发送 GET 或 POST 请求,GET 请求用于获取数据,POST 请求用于提交数据。
处理响应
API 返回的数据通常以 JSON 格式返回,使用 Python 的 json 库可以将响应数据解析为字典,方便后续处理。
处理错误
在 API 请求中,可能遇到错误,如网络错误、密钥错误等,需要编写代码来处理这些错误,确保程序的健壮性。
示例代码
以下是一个获取球员数据的示例代码:
import requests import json # 替换为你的 API 密钥 API_KEY = 'your_api_key_here' # 构造请求头 headers = {'Authorization': f'Basic {API_KEY}'} # 请求路径 url = 'https://api.leetcode.com/v1/users' # 发送 GET 请求 response = requests.get(url, headers=headers) # 处理响应 if response.status_code == 200: data = response.json() print(data) else: print(f'请求失败,状态码:{response.status_code}')
数据处理与分析
获取数据后,需要对数据进行处理和分析,以下是一些常见的处理步骤:
数据清洗
获取的数据可能包含缺失值、重复值等,需要进行清洗,使用 pandas 库可以方便地对数据进行清洗和处理。
数据聚合
将数据按球员、比赛、联赛等维度进行聚合,计算统计量如平均值、最大值等。
数据可视化
使用 matplotlib 或 seaborn 等库进行数据可视化,展示数据的分布、趋势等。
数据预测
根据历史数据,使用机器学习模型进行预测,如预测球员未来表现、比赛胜负等。
注意事项
在使用 API 的过程中,需要注意以下几点:
API 使用限制
有些 API 会有使用限制,如每天调用次数、每次调用的字节数等,需要仔细阅读 API 文档,了解限制条件。
数据安全
API 密钥是敏感信息,必须妥善保存,避免泄露,如果密钥泄露,可能被攻击者利用。
数据隐私
在处理体育数据时,需要遵守相关法律法规,保护用户隐私。
数据验证
在获取数据后,应该验证数据的完整性和准确性,避免使用错误的数据进行分析。
雷速体育官网的 API 提供了便捷的体育数据获取方式,帮助用户进行数据分析和研究,通过获取 API 密钥,构造 API 请求,处理响应,用户可以轻松获取高质量的体育数据,需要注意 API 的使用限制、数据安全和隐私保护,希望本文的指南能够帮助你顺利使用雷速体育官网的 API,进行体育数据分析。
雷速体育官网API获取指南,从零到精通雷速体育官网API获取,
发表评论